Another key aspect involves, form DS-160 is submitted electronically to the Department of State website via the Internet. Consular Officers use the information entered on the DS-160 to process the visa application and, combined with a personal interview, determine an applicant’s eligibility for a nonimmigrant visa.

Once you have electronically submitted your DS-160 online application, you must contact the embassy or consulate at which you wish to apply to confirm whether you need to be interviewed by a consular officer, and to schedule an interview. passport book or card. About the Passport Card The U.S. passport card is a wallet-sized, plastic passport that has no visa pages. The card has the same length of validity as the passport book.
